Transaction 5c23a6df94b894ecf522e74536921173aef87f07d2054125ea4d445861cd3a66
1 Input
1 Output
-
5c23a6df94b894ecf522e74536921173aef87f07d2054125ea4d445861cd3a66:0
- value
- 3846249
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ed9a34d3863b197d36ac0f6afbf0bb2ec6d0ef95 OP_EQUAL
- address
- 3PMLoTDQJCA4dc45ai4JJA4RnPvaNz5nfm